Distance From Fuhlsbuettel Airport to Denver International Airport (HAM - DEN Distance)

The flight distance from Fuhlsbuettel Airport (HAM) to Denver International Airport (DEN) is 4903 miles. This is equivalent to 7891 kilometers or 4258 nautical miles. The distance shown below is the straight line distance (may be called as flying or air distance) or direct flight distance between airports.

Flight Duration between Hamburg (HAM), Germany and Denver, United States

Estimated flight time from Fuhlsbuettel Airport, Hamburg (HAM), Germany to Denver International Airport, Denver, United States is 9 hours 48 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
